Como Usar VBA para Gerar Documento Word a Partir de um Modelo

Você quer automatizar o Word para criar novos documentos a partir de um modelo sem abrir, copiar e salvar manualmente cada vez. Macros VBA podem abrir um arquivo de modelo, adicionar conteúdo em marcadores ou controles de conteúdo específicos e salvar o resultado como um novo documento. Este artigo explica como escrever um macro VBA que gera um … Leia mais

Como Usar VBA para Atualizar Todos os Campos no Word

Atualizar manualmente cada campo em um documento longo do Word—como entradas de sumário, referências cruzadas, números de página e índices—pode levar minutos e é fácil de esquecer. Os comandos internos de atualização de campo do Word funcionam apenas na seleção atual ou no documento inteiro ao imprimir ou fechar o arquivo. Este artigo explica como escrever e … Leia mais

Como Usar VBA para Converter Documentos em Lote para PDF

Converter um grande número de documentos do Word para PDF um por um é tedioso e perde tempo. Você pode automatizar essa tarefa com uma macro VBA que processa todos os arquivos de uma pasta de uma vez. Este artigo explica como escrever e executar um script VBA no Word que converte todos os arquivos .docx em uma pasta de origem para PDF em uma pasta de destino. Ao final, você terá uma macro reutilizável que economiza horas de trabalho manual.

Como Depurar Código VBA no Editor do Word

Se você escreve macros no Word, provavelmente já encontrou um código que não executa corretamente. O editor VBA do Word inclui ferramentas para percorrer o código, inspecionar variáveis e encontrar erros de lógica. Este artigo explica como usar o depurador integrado ao Visual Basic Editor. Você aprenderá a definir breakpoints, monitorar valores e lidar com erros em tempo de execução.

Como Passar Parâmetros para uma Macro VBA a Partir do Documento

Você tem um documento do Word e deseja executar uma macro VBA que use valores do próprio documento. Em vez de editar o código da macro sempre que precisar de uma entrada diferente, você pode passar parâmetros diretamente do conteúdo do documento. Este artigo explica três métodos confiáveis para enviar dados do seu documento para uma macro VBA: usando variáveis de documento, campos de formulário e texto selecionado. Você aprenderá a configurar cada método e escrever o código da macro que lê os parâmetros.

Como Usar VBA para Aplicar um Modelo do Word a Documentos

Você tem um documento do Word que precisa dos estilos, cabeçalhos ou macros de um modelo específico. Anexar manualmente um modelo a cada arquivo leva tempo quando você trabalha com muitos documentos. O VBA automatiza essa tarefa executando uma macro curta que aplica um modelo a um ou a todos os documentos abertos. Este artigo explica como … Read more

Como Usar VBA para Manipular Tabelas no Word

Você tem um documento do Word com tabelas que precisam de formatação repetitiva, entrada de dados ou alterações estruturais. Editar manualmente cada tabela é lento e sujeito a erros. O Visual Basic for Applications (VBA) permite automatizar essas tarefas com código. Este artigo explica como escrever e executar macros VBA para selecionar, modificar, formatar e preencher tabelas do Word. … Leia mais

Como Usar VBA para Inserir Imagem na Posição do Cursor

Inserir uma imagem diretamente na posição do cursor em um documento do Word não é um recurso de um clique na faixa de opções padrão. O menu Inserir > Imagens padrão coloca a imagem no cursor, mas muitas vezes altera o alinhamento ou exige redimensionamento e posicionamento manuais. Usar uma macro VBA oferece controle preciso sobre onde … Leia mais

Como agendar uma macro para executar ao salvar o documento

Você quer que uma macro VBA personalizada seja executada automaticamente toda vez que salvar um documento do Word. O Word não expõe uma configuração direta para executar uma macro ao salvar, mas oferece um evento interno chamado DocumentBeforeSave que você pode usar. Este artigo explica como escrever e anexar uma macro ao evento DocumentBeforeSave … Leia mais

Como Parar uma Macro em Execução no Word

Você está trabalhando em um documento do Word quando uma macro começa a ser executada e não para. A macro pode estar presa em um loop infinito, processando um grande volume de dados ou encontrando um erro que impede sua conclusão normal. Este artigo explica as três maneiras confiáveis de interromper uma macro em execução no Word: … Leia mais